Buenas tardes,

Estoy desesperadísima, ojalá podais ayudarme.

Instalé joomla en el servidor remoto y necesito reinstalarlo para poder crear una base de datos vacía pues la anterior no me funcionaba bien.
El tema es que, cuando subo el paquete de instalación de Joomla al servidor no me deja empezar instalarlo desde el paso 1, sino que me sale la pantalla de que debo eliminar la carpeta de instalación antes de continuar.
He probado a borrar la carpeta de mi joomla, volverla a subir y meter el archivo de instalación pero no hay resultado. Cuando elimino dicha carpeta, como era de suponer, me sale el siguiente mensaje "Unable to connect to the database:Could not connect to MySQL".
Supongo que ha debido quedarse algún dato de la instalación anterior pero no sé donde podré localizarlo, o si es cosa del hosting (infortelecom).

It sounds like there is an existing Joomla site, which is why it's not letting you start the installation from step 1. Unless you have content from a previous Joomla site that you need to save, your best bet is to create a new (blank) database, delete all of the existing Joomla files, then do a fresh installation.
